With a Mohs hardness of 1–3, bauxite is the most important aluminum ore containing 30%–60% aluminum oxide. Industrially, Bayer process is commonly used to extract alumina.
Bauxite grinding is a crucial step in alumina production. The grinding process and equipment directly impact the extraction efficiency of Bayer process.
Uses of bauxite powder
Bauxite powder, rich in alumina, is widely used in metallurgy, refractories, building materials, chemicals, ceramics and environmental protection, demonstrating broad economic value.
Bauxite powders of varying fineness are used in different ways across industries.
Fineness | Uses of bauxite powders |
Coarse powder (80–200 mesh) | High-alumina cement raw material; general refractory materials |
Medium-fine powder (200–325 mesh) | High-quality refractory castable; cement clinker additives |
Fine powder (325–800 mesh) | Ceramic industry; fine refractory products |
Ultrafine powder (800–3,000 mesh) | High-quality ceramics; composite materials; abrasives |
The bauxite powder grinding process
A complete bauxite powder grinding process consists of crushing, grinding, and collection. The key stage is grinding to produce qualified bauxite powder.
- Crushing: Large bauxite ores are fed through a vibrating feeder into a jaw crusher for initial crushing and an impact crusher for secondary crushing.
- Grinding: The material in the silo is evenly conveyed to the grinding mill. It can be ground to varying fineness based on requirements, generally between 80 and 600 mesh.
- Collection: The powder selector can separate and send qualified bauxite powder to the collector. And the pulse dust collector can remove dust from gases to meet emission standard.
